Bachmeier ceramic work awarded 3rd place at Yosemite Renaissance Exhibition

School of Art Professor, Brad Bachmeier’s ceramic work “Sierra Ecotone” was awarded 3rd place in the 41st National Yosemite Renaissance Exhibition, which runs from March 21st-April 28th at the Gateway Art Center in Oakhurst, CA.
